Abstract
Vapor-liquid equilibria were measured at 760 mmHg for the systems dtehtoromethane-dlbromomethane, dlchloromethane-chlorobromomethane, dlbromomethane-chlorobromomethane, and dlchloromethane-chlorobromomethane-dlbromomethane. Bolling points of the systems were correlated by an empirical expression. None of the systems exhibited azeotropic behavior. The activity coefficients In the binary and ternary systems were correlated by the Redllch-Kister and WHson equations.
